"DENVER - Barack Obama's "convention bounce'' has put him eight percentage points ahead of Republican rival John McCain in the latest daily tracking poll - with McCain hoping that his naming of a running mate today will start reining in his opponent's advantage heading into next week's Republican National Convention.

It's Obama 49, McCain 41, in the latest Gallup Poll track.

The two had been virtually tied in the national daily tracking surveyl that Gallup runs heading into the first convention, and if McCain gets his own bump from his convention, they could be tied again coming out of the conventions. "
